Lord Poppington's Perfectly Popped Popcorn *

Lord Poppington, is introducing his own brand of perfectly popped popcorn to the streets of the UK; and courtesy of the kind people at Clip, I was fortunate to be sent a few samples.

Lord Poppington's Popcorn comes in 4 different flavours:

1) Sweet and Salty - Golden Barabados Sugar with Cornish Sea Salt
2) Lightly Sea-Salted - Pure Cornish Sea Salt
3) Chilli and Lime - Brazilian Lime and Cheeky Chilli
4) Four Cheeses - Quattro Formaggi 

LP prides himself in developing popcorn that is not only healthy but also is amazingly tasty.

Recipes: Amaretto and Pear Cheesecake

When it comes to baking/cooking, I won't do it unless it requires minimal effort. 

This Amaretto and Pear Cheesecake Recipe is my secret weapon. 

Super easy, no cooking required. Perfect.

What you will need:

Base: 
  • 150g caramelised biscuits (i.e. Lotus; not the gooey ones)
  • 50g unsalted butter

Filling:
  • 300g full-fat cream cheese (I used Philadelphia)
  • 125g caster sugar
  • 450ml double cream
  • 2-3 standard shots of Amaretto Liquer (I used Disaronno) 
  • 100g amaretti biscuits, (roughly crushed cave-man style)
  • 1.5 tins of pear quarters (chopped into small cubes ~1cm)
Sex Appeal:
  • 70% cocoa dark chocolate

Method:

1. For the base: toss the 50g of unsalted butter and the caramelised biscuits into a food processor and blitz. Then tip the mixture into a 24cm springform cake tin, and press it down gently. Send it to the refrigerator to set. 

2. For the filling: whisk the cream cheese and sugar until it's well blended, and then add in the double cream and amaretto liquer (have a swig of liquer yourself as well) and whisk away to form soft peaks. Fold in the the crushed ameretti biscuits and chopped tinned pears.

Have a taste of your filling and add more liquer if you're feeling naughty (this always happens to me).

3. Spooning:] Spoon out the filling and dollop on top of the biscuit base. 

4. Chill: Leave your cheesecake in the refrigerator until it sets, so approximately 1 hour.

5. Decorate: (Optional) Since I didn't have a grater and I used a sharp knife and shaved off curls of dark chocolate on top of the cheesecake, for added seduction.

6. Undress from the tin and serve.

Burger and Lobster - Farringdon - London

If you live in London, I'm sure you would have heard of Burger and Lobster.


Since it first opened last December in Mayfair, B&L has been creating heatwaves in the atmosphere.

So hot that it was necessary to open branches in Soho, and most recently in Farringdon both in the same year. 

The concept is simple:

3 Choices:

Beef Burger (Beef burger, with optional bacon and cheese)

Lobster (You know just a huge, stonking lobster with a jug of garlic and lemon butter) 

Or

Lobster Roll (Cold lobster served on toasted brioche with a dash of wasabi mayo or lemon and garlic dressing)

All served with salad and chips.

Priced at £20 each.

B&L have recently introduced sharing lobster options, which is basically a bigger, and more badass lobster weighing up to ~10bl for £150 with unlimited salad and chips (Prices start from £60 onwards; for the sharing lobsters depending on size).
